Anthropic's launch of "Claude for Education" and its accompanying "Claude for Teachers" tools marks a deliberate push into the K-12 and higher-education market, positioning the company as a safety-conscious alternative in an AI-in-schools landscape that has largely been dominated by consumer-facing chatbots retrofitted for classroom use. Rather than simply offering a general-purpose assistant, Anthropic has built a distinct product tier aimed at educators, with features designed to support lesson planning, grading assistance, differentiated instruction, and administrative workflows, while ostensibly incorporating guardrails meant to prevent misuse such as students outsourcing entire assignments to the model. The framing of the Modern Ghana headline—"Is AI safe in schools?"—captures the central tension driving coverage of this rollout: institutions are eager to adopt AI tools for efficiency and personalized learning, but remain deeply uncertain about data privacy, academic integrity, and the long-term cognitive effects on developing minds.
This matters because education has become one of the most contested battlegrounds in the broader AI industry's push for enterprise and institutional adoption. OpenAI, Google, and Microsoft have all rolled out education-specific products, and Anthropic's entry signals that it views schools and universities not as a niche market but as a strategically important vertical where trust and reputation can be built or destroyed quickly. Unlike enterprise clients who sign detailed contracts and understand technical risk, schools serve minors, operate under strict regulatory regimes (COPPA and FERPA in the U.S., GDPR-adjacent rules elsewhere), and face intense scrutiny from parents and policymakers. A misstep—a data breach, a chatbot providing harmful advice to a student, or evidence that the tool enables cheating rather than curbing it—carries outsized reputational risk compared to a similar failure in a corporate deployment.
Anthropic's positioning also reflects its broader corporate identity as the "safety-first" lab among frontier AI developers, a narrative it has cultivated through its founding story, its Constitutional AI research, and its public emphasis on responsible scaling policies. Bringing that safety-focused branding into classrooms is a natural extension: if Anthropic can convince school administrators and teachers' unions that Claude is more trustworthy than rival chatbots, it gains a foothold in an enormous, sticky market—students who grow accustomed to a particular AI tool in school are more likely to carry that preference into their professional lives. This mirrors strategies tech companies have used for decades, from Google's early push of Chromebooks and G Suite into schools to Microsoft's Office 365 Education bundles, both of which built lasting brand loyalty by embedding products in formative educational years.
The skepticism embedded in the article's framing also reflects a growing global unease about AI's role in education that extends well beyond any single product launch. Educators worldwide are grappling with how to preserve critical thinking and original work in an era when AI can generate essays, solve problem sets, and even simulate Socratic dialogue. Anthropic's classroom tools will likely be judged not just on their technical capabilities but on whether they can thread the needle between genuinely augmenting teaching and enabling a new form of academic shortcut-taking. This debate is unfolding against the backdrop of an intensifying AI arms race among labs to capture younger users early, raising questions that go beyond product design into the realm of public policy—whether governments should regulate AI's presence in schools the way they once regulated textbooks, calculators, and internet access, and whether companies like Anthropic can be trusted to self-police in a domain where the stakes involve children's cognitive and social development rather than mere productivity metrics.
